返回
Vue-PDF助力轻松实现PDF预览、翻页、放大缩小和侧边栏预览
前端
2023-05-24 18:19:59
Vue-PDF:提升您的PDF预览、翻页和管理体验
PDF文件在数字时代的普遍性
当今世界离不开PDF文件,它们渗透到工作、学习和日常生活中。但传统PDF阅读器功能有限,无法满足我们不断增长的需求。
Vue-PDF:面向未来的PDF解决方案
Vue-PDF是一款基于Vue.js框架的创新PDF预览库,专为解决这些痛点而设计。它赋予您前所未有的能力,让PDF预览、翻页、放大缩小和管理变得轻而易举。
Vue-PDF的功能宝库
- 无缝PDF预览: 告别繁琐的下载和安装,使用Vue-PDF即可直接预览PDF文件。
- 直观翻页: 如同翻阅一本实体书,您可以使用鼠标或键盘轻松翻阅PDF文档。
- 随心所欲放大缩小: 放大缩小PDF文档,清晰查看细节,享受无忧阅读体验。
- 便捷侧边栏预览: 快速浏览PDF内容,找到所需信息不再费力。
- 保护您的PDF: 借助禁止下载和打印选项,保护您的敏感PDF文件免遭未经授权的传播。
Vue-PDF:使用指南
- 安装Vue-PDF库: 使用npm或yarn安装Vue-PDF库。
- 创建Vue.js项目: 创建一个新的Vue.js项目或打开一个现有项目。
- 引入Vue-PDF库: 在您的Vue.js项目中引入Vue-PDF库。
- 使用Vue-PDF组件: 在您的Vue.js组件中,使用
<vue-pdf>
组件。 - 配置属性: 设置Vue-PDF组件的属性以自定义其行为。
- 监听事件: 监听Vue-PDF组件发出的事件,以对用户交互做出响应。
Vue-PDF的代码示例
<template>
<vue-pdf :src="pdfUrl" :page="currentPage" />
</template>
<script>
import VuePdf from 'vue-pdf';
export default {
components: { VuePdf },
data() {
return {
pdfUrl: 'path/to/your.pdf',
currentPage: 1,
};
},
};
</script>
Vue-PDF的优势
- 易于上手: 即使是初学者也能轻松使用Vue-PDF,享受便捷的PDF管理。
- 功能全面: Vue-PDF提供了全面的PDF功能,满足您对预览、翻页、放大缩小和侧边栏预览等功能的所有需求。
- 高度可定制: 根据您的具体需求定制Vue-PDF的外观和功能,打造个性化体验。
- 免费开源: Vue-PDF是开源且免费的,为您的项目提供经济实惠的解决方案。
常见问题解答
- Vue-PDF可以用于哪些设备?
Vue-PDF可在各种设备上使用,包括台式机、笔记本电脑、平板电脑和智能手机。
- Vue-PDF支持哪些PDF版本?
Vue-PDF支持PDF 1.5到PDF 2.0的所有版本。
- Vue-PDF可以与其他Vue.js库一起使用吗?
Vue-PDF与所有Vue.js库兼容,您可以将其无缝集成到现有的Vue.js项目中。
- Vue-PDF的学习曲线陡峭吗?
Vue-PDF的设计理念是易于使用,即使是初学者也可以快速上手。
- Vue-PDF的性能如何?
Vue-PDF采用优化技术,确保即使处理大型PDF文件也能保持流畅的性能。
结语
Vue-PDF为您的PDF管理体验带来革命性的提升。无论是预览、翻页、放大缩小还是保护,Vue-PDF都提供了一套完整的解决方案。拥抱Vue-PDF,释放PDF的全部潜力,为您的用户带来无与伦比的体验。